PreK-12 Administrators all over the country continue to share with ATIXA their lack of clarity on the role, responsibilities, and the expectations the Department of Education has for their position. There is confusion over whether there is more to the Coordinator role than being a designee for Office for Civil Rights (OCR) communications, who their Administrator is, and what that person is supposed to do. With legislation, resolution letters, and open investigations continuing to affect our work as Title IX Administrators, the Title IX Coordinator position continues to grow and develop over time.  

This course will address these questions and the confusion about the responsibilities of an Administrator in the grade school level system. This comprehensive course is focused broadly on the role of Title IX Administrators, Title IX compliance, investigations, athletics equity, and 504 disability compliance.

Further Learning from  The ATIXA Playbook: Gender Discrimination

ATIXA offers excerpts of  The ATIXA Playbook: Best Practices for the Post-Regulatory Era, an indispensable resource tool for those who are charged with making the right decisions on sexual misconduct allegations on college and university campuses. 

Discriminatory or harassing actions can take many forms, including physical, verbal, written, and/or digital form, and could include conduct that is threatening, harmful, intimidating, or humiliating. It is important to recognize that not all conduct that is unwelcome or unpleasant will rise to the level of gender-based harassment.

The ATIXA Leadership Team and Advisory Board have released a new position statement this week,  Consideration of Pattern Evidence in Campus Sexual Misconduct Allegations

ATIXA issues this position statement to provide guidance to the field on the consideration of pattern evidence in sexual misconduct investigations and resolutions. Contradictory research, recent court opinions, and common questions regarding the existence and admission of pattern evidence suggest a need for clearer guidance.
